Full-Time

Staff Embedded Software Developer

Data Plane

Confirmed live in the last 24 hours

General Motors

General Motors

10,001+ employees

Designs, manufactures, and sells vehicles

Automotive & Transportation
Financial Services

Senior, Expert

No H1B Sponsorship

Markham, ON, Canada

Requires onsite presence in Markham, Ontario, three times per week.

Category
Embedded Engineering
Software Engineering
Required Skills
Microsoft Azure
C/C++
Android Development
Development Operations (DevOps)
Data Analysis
Requirements
  • Bachelor's degree in Computer Science, Engineering, or a related field
  • Proficiency in programming languages such as C, C++, and other related languages (8+ years of hands on development experience)
  • Familiarity with QNX and Android
  • Solid understanding of logging and data processing principles
  • Expert in embedded software development and optimization
  • Experience in other data intensive pipelines in an embedded environment
  • Strong problem-solving skills and the ability to troubleshoot complex issues
  • Excellent communication skills and the ability to work effectively in a team environment
Responsibilities
  • Design, implement, and maintain embedded data plane and processing pipelines using various technologies
  • Optimize and enhance the performance of our data plane for high throughput and low latency
  • Integrate Embedded data collection with various data sinks such as Azure, S3, and other storage systems
  • Develop custom plugins for our data plane as needed to support unique data processing requirements
  • Collaborate with DevOps to ensure seamless deployment and operation of logging infrastructure
  • Monitor and troubleshoot data plane software to ensure reliability and stability
  • Contribute to the open-source community by reporting issues, contributing to documentation, and submitting patches
  • Assist with developing and integrating a control plane to manage the distributed architecture on a large scale
Desired Qualifications
  • Understanding of network communication and security protocols
  • Familiarity with cloud platforms (AWS, GCP, Azure) and their logging services
  • Experience in building observability and contributions to Fluent Bit or other data intensive open-source projects
  • Knowledge of security best practices in logging and data processing
  • Experience with CI/CD pipelines and automation tools

General Motors designs, manufactures, and sells vehicles and vehicle parts, catering to individual consumers, businesses, and government entities. The company generates revenue through vehicle sales under brands like Chevrolet and Cadillac, as well as financing services via GM Financial. GM distinguishes itself from competitors with its commitment to sustainability, community service, and diversity, having women make up 55% of its Board of Directors. The company's goal is to balance traditional automotive manufacturing with advancements in electric vehicles and autonomous driving technologies.

Company Stage

IPO

Total Funding

$486.7M

Headquarters

Detroit, Michigan

Founded

1908

Simplify Jobs

Simplify's Take

What believers are saying

  • Partnership with Vianode enhances GM's electric vehicle battery technology.
  • New powertrain company for Cadillac F1 may lead to technological advancements.
  • AI-powered STEM initiative with Benetech boosts GM's social responsibility image.

What critics are saying

  • FTC order limits GM's use of connected vehicle data, affecting customer engagement.
  • US probe into engine failures in GM trucks could lead to costly recalls.
  • US ban on key car parts may disrupt GM's supply chain and production timelines.

What makes General Motors unique

  • GM's Dynamic Fuel Management system enhances fuel efficiency in traditional vehicles.
  • GM's board diversity is a standout, with women making up 55% of its directors.
  • GM's investment in autonomous driving technology sets it apart in future mobility.

Help us improve and share your feedback! Did you find this helpful?

Benefits

Paid Vacation

Paid Sick Leave

Paid Holidays

Parental Leave

Health Insurance

Dental Insurance

Vision Insurance

Life Insurance

401(k) Company Match

401(k) Retirement Plan

Tuition Reimbursement

Student Loan Assistance

Flexible Work Hours

Discount on GM vehicles